Callum Smith vs Joshua Buatsi Possible For March 11 In Liverpool Reveals Eddie Hearn

Former world super middleweight champion, Liverpool’s Callum Smith (29-1, 21 KOs) told IFL TV earlier this week that he is open to considering an offer to fight unbeaten domestic rival Joshua Buatsi (16-0, 13 KOs) next.

Eddie Hearn, who promotes both light heavyweights, revealed in an interview with ID Boxing that they have started to speak to Smith\’s team about a clash with Buatsi including financial details.

Smith is the WBC’s mandatory challenger at a 175-pounds and is guaranteed the winner of Artur Beterbiev vs Anthony Yarde, which takes place on Jan 28 in Wembley, with no exceptions.

Hearn confirmed via ID Boxing that \’Mundo\’ would return to the ring on March 11 at Liverpool\’s 9,000-capacity M&S Bank Arena (formerly Echo Arena) before facing the Beterbiev-Smith winner.

Buatsi had previously told boxing media that their promoters, Hearn’s Matchroom, had proposed a fight between them. Representatives of Smith’s management, STN Sports, indicated that a Smith vs Buatsi fight was unlikely to occur. Nevertheless, Smith has now revealed he is willing to risk his shot in a battle with Buatsi.

“I want a fight (before the Beterbiev Yarde winner). If his team wants to make me an offer, it’s an offer I’ll consider. I haven’t had any offers. I want to fight in March and then roll into the world title.”

Smith told IFL TV that he wants to return in March before facing the Beterbiev Yarde winner. The world #1 challenged his promoter and team Buatsi to offer him a fight against the Londoner and confirmed he would be considering it.

Whether a fight materialises between the two or not is yet to be seen especially with the possibility of Matchroom/DAZN having the chance to stage both Beterbiev Smith and Dmitry Bivol – Buatsi because Bivol will need an interim fight before a contracted Canelo rematch.
